Text copied to clipboard!

Título

Text copied to clipboard!

Desarrollador de Solidity

Descripción

Text copied to clipboard!
Estamos buscando un Desarrollador de Solidity altamente motivado y con experiencia para unirse a nuestro equipo de tecnología blockchain. El candidato ideal tendrá un profundo conocimiento de Ethereum y experiencia práctica en el desarrollo de contratos inteligentes utilizando Solidity. Este rol es fundamental para la creación, implementación y mantenimiento de soluciones descentralizadas seguras y eficientes que impulsen nuestros productos y servicios basados en blockchain. Como Desarrollador de Solidity, trabajarás en estrecha colaboración con otros desarrolladores, arquitectos de software y expertos en blockchain para diseñar e implementar contratos inteligentes que cumplan con los requisitos funcionales y de seguridad. También participarás en revisiones de código, pruebas de seguridad y optimización de gas para garantizar que nuestras soluciones sean robustas y escalables. Además, se espera que el candidato esté al tanto de las últimas tendencias y avances en el ecosistema blockchain, incluyendo actualizaciones de Ethereum, nuevas herramientas de desarrollo y mejores prácticas de seguridad. La capacidad de trabajar de forma autónoma, así como en equipo, es esencial para este puesto. Responsabilidades clave incluyen el diseño de arquitecturas de contratos inteligentes, la escritura de código limpio y bien documentado en Solidity, la integración de contratos con interfaces front-end mediante Web3.js o Ethers.js, y la colaboración con equipos de QA para realizar pruebas exhaustivas. También se valorará la experiencia en herramientas como Hardhat, Truffle, Ganache y Remix. Este puesto ofrece una oportunidad única para trabajar en proyectos innovadores en el espacio Web3, con un equipo apasionado y en constante crecimiento. Si tienes pasión por la tecnología blockchain y deseas contribuir al desarrollo de soluciones descentralizadas de próxima generación, ¡te invitamos a postularte!

Responsabilidades

Text copied to clipboard!
  • Diseñar y desarrollar contratos inteligentes en Solidity.
  • Auditar y optimizar contratos para eficiencia y seguridad.
  • Colaborar con equipos de frontend y backend para integrar soluciones blockchain.
  • Escribir pruebas automatizadas para contratos inteligentes.
  • Mantenerse actualizado con las últimas tendencias en Ethereum y Web3.
  • Participar en revisiones de código y sesiones de planificación técnica.
  • Documentar el código y los procesos de desarrollo.
  • Implementar contratos en redes de prueba y mainnet.
  • Resolver errores y problemas técnicos relacionados con contratos inteligentes.
  • Contribuir a la mejora continua de herramientas y procesos de desarrollo.

Requisitos

Text copied to clipboard!
  • Experiencia demostrable en desarrollo con Solidity.
  • Conocimiento profundo de Ethereum y EVM.
  • Familiaridad con herramientas como Hardhat, Truffle y Remix.
  • Experiencia con pruebas de contratos inteligentes.
  • Conocimiento de estándares como ERC-20, ERC-721 y ERC-1155.
  • Habilidad para escribir código limpio, seguro y eficiente.
  • Experiencia con integración Web3.js o Ethers.js.
  • Conocimiento de patrones de diseño en contratos inteligentes.
  • Capacidad para trabajar en equipo y comunicarse efectivamente.
  • Nivel intermedio o avanzado de inglés técnico.

Posibles preguntas de la entrevista

Text copied to clipboard!
  • ¿Cuánta experiencia tienes desarrollando contratos inteligentes en Solidity?
  • ¿Has trabajado con herramientas como Hardhat o Truffle?
  • ¿Qué medidas tomas para asegurar la seguridad de un contrato inteligente?
  • ¿Tienes experiencia con estándares como ERC-20 o ERC-721?
  • ¿Has implementado contratos en mainnet anteriormente?
  • ¿Qué desafíos has enfrentado al optimizar el uso de gas?
  • ¿Cómo manejas las pruebas automatizadas de contratos?
  • ¿Tienes experiencia trabajando en equipos distribuidos?
  • ¿Qué te motiva a trabajar en el ecosistema blockchain?
  • ¿Estás familiarizado con otras blockchains además de Ethereum?